Машина цикъл и longword на състоянието на процесора

Писане на данни в паметта.

Машина цикъл - интервал от време, през който чете или пише на един байт. На свой ред, всяка машина цикъл образуват няколко часовник периоди GTI - машинни цикли.

Броят на работния цикъл на цикъла може да се увеличи чрез сигнал за готовност. Ако ГОТОВИ е пасивна, микропроцесора при получаването на всяка мярка, нито чете, нито да пише данни не дават - по този начин се увеличава продължителността на цикъла. Това обикновено е необходимо, когато общувате с устройства, работещи с по-бавен микропроцесор.

Команда за изпълнение започва да тече от момента на четене, определена от инструкция цикъл цикъл първия часовник. В първия цикъл на всеки цикъл на машината местната SD (свързване на микропроцесора и GFR) е дадена специална код, наречен дума за състоянието на процесора (статус дума - SW). Цел SW активен сигнал е показано в Таблица 2.1. Тази дума съдържа информация за вида на машинни цикли, необходими за управление на ICS устройства. Има следните видове:
вземане на проби на първия байт на екипа;
  • четене на данни от паметта;
  • Запис на данни върху паметта;
  • четене на данни от Международния наказателен съд;
  • записвате данните UVV;
  • прекъсне спиране.

  • В зависимост от вида на микропроцесор цикъл взаимодейства по различен начин с свързаните устройства - чете и записва данни в паметта или VSB произвежда операции стек и т.н. Синхронизационната диаграми на някои процеси за взаимодействие, или по друг начин, определени от типа цикъл, ще бъдат обсъдени по-долу.

    Тези диаграми показват времето на четене и писане на данни процеси на местните автобуси. Контрол на тези процеси на микропроцесора изпълнява тези гуми се използват две сигнали: DBIN - четене и запис -. В системното гума четат и пишат синхронизация вече е в четири реда ,, и (виж точка 1.4 ..). Сигналите по тези линии след получаване на кода на изхода GFR SW (вж. Таблица 2.1).

    Временната диаграма запис SW е показано на фиг. 2.5. В началото на първия цикъл (Т1) на сигнала SYNC SW е писано във вътрешния регистър GFR тогавашния отстранен от местния SD, освобождавайки го за предаване на информация - микропроцесор получаване команда или обмен на данни с други устройства. В съответствие с SW комбинаторни верига намира вътре в GFR да започне втория цикъл (Т2) са изходни сигнали или, нивата на които идентифицират типа на цикъл. Така че, когато четете от команди памет или код данни L-ниво на сигнала ще бъде на разположение, и четене на информация от Международния наказателен съд - т.н. Задача сигнал ще бъдат обсъдени по-долу.